Description
This appetizer dip gets its name from the diverse ingredients used in the recipe. The refried beans, cream cheese, sour cream, two different cheeses and spices topped with diced tomatoes and green onions make it a flavorful crowd pleaser for any gathering
Ingredients
- 8 oz. package cream cheese, softened
- 1 c. sour cream
- 16 oz. can refried beans
- 1 oz. packet taco seasoning mix
- 2 c. shredded Mexican blend cheese, divided
- 1 c. shredded Pepper Jack cheese
- 4 oz. can diced green chilies, drained
- sliced green onions, diced tomatoes, chopped cilantro, jalapeño slices, optional toppings
- tortilla chips, for serving
Steps
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Lightly grease an 8x8" baking dish or baking dish of similar size.
- In a large bowl, combine the softened cream cheese, sour cream, refried beans, taco seasoning, Pepper Jack cheese and 1 c. Mexican blend cheese. Mix in the diced green chilies until well combined.
- Transfer the mixture to the prepared baking dish, spreading it out evenly.
